hyperswitch
feat(subscription): Add support to call payments microservice from subscription service via payments API client
#9590
Merged

feat(subscription): Add support to call payments microservice from subscription service via payments API client #9590

Gnanasundari24 merged 37 commits into main from subscription-payments
jagan-jaya
jagan-jaya feat(auth): add new authentication to communicate between microservices
83f13f5c
jagan-jaya feat(auth): fix docs
ed53ed54
jagan-jaya Merge branch 'main' of https://github.com/juspay/hyperswitch into int…
9f4b4dcd
jagan-jaya feat(auth): default to fallback auth if internal API auth not enabled
ba481092
jagan-jaya feat(auth): Add internal auth support for Psync
c3bbf2ae
hyperswitch-bot[bot] chore: run formatter
c745646c
jagan-jaya feat(auth): use internal auth for psync if provided
692a8f4d
jagan-jaya Merge branch 'internal_api_key_auth' of https://github.com/juspay/hyp…
77bc59ce
jagan-jaya feat(auth): use internal auth for psync if provided
86cbd293
jagan-jaya fix clippy errors
464f8f49
jagan-jaya Merge branch 'main' into internal_api_key_auth
168fff63
jagan-jaya fix clippy errors
d5f35fdf
jagan-jaya fix clippy errors
614c21af
jagan-jaya Merge branch 'main' of https://github.com/juspay/hyperswitch into int…
f745f719
jagan-jaya Merge branch 'main' of https://github.com/juspay/hyperswitch into sub…
c39b276d
jagan-jaya check id internal auth is enabled
076c9de0
jagan-jaya Merge branch 'internal_api_key_auth' of https://github.com/juspay/hyp…
162cf749
jagan-jaya feat(subscription): add support to call payments microservice
af13b855
semanticdiff-com
hyperswitch-bot[bot] chore: run formatter
15f0876e
jagan-jaya feat(subscription): rename subscription configs to internal services …
79639c5d
jagan-jaya add support for create_and_confirm_subscription
3f285d05
hyperswitch-bot[bot] chore: run formatter
a5644c36
jagan-jaya fix create_and_confirm_subscription response
dfa38160
jagan-jaya Merge branch 'subscription-payments' of https://github.com/juspay/hyp…
6d60d7d0
jagan-jaya jagan-jaya marked this pull request as ready for review 94 days ago
jagan-jaya jagan-jaya requested a review 94 days ago
jagan-jaya jagan-jaya requested a review 94 days ago
jagan-jaya jagan-jaya requested a review 94 days ago
jagan-jaya jagan-jaya requested a review 94 days ago
jagan-jaya fix clippy errors
298e46c3
hyperswitch-bot[bot] chore: run formatter
6da2b382
jagan-jaya jagan-jaya assigned jagan-jaya jagan-jaya 94 days ago
jagan-jaya Merge branch 'main' of https://github.com/juspay/hyperswitch into sub…
622faa5a
jagan-jaya Merge branch 'subscription-payments' of https://github.com/juspay/hyp…
56dde345
jagan-jaya jagan-jaya removed review request 94 days ago
jagan-jaya jagan-jaya requested a review from jarnura jarnura 94 days ago
jagan-jaya jagan-jaya requested a review from deepanshu-iiitu deepanshu-iiitu 94 days ago
jagan-jaya jagan-jaya requested a review from Sarthak1799 Sarthak1799 94 days ago
jagan-jaya add get subscription endpoint
ba521b72
deepanshu-iiitu
deepanshu-iiitu dismissed these changes on 2025-09-30
Sarthak1799
Sarthak1799 commented on 2025-09-30
jarnura
jarnura requested changes on 2025-10-01
jagan-jaya feat(subscription): add endpoint to get subscription estimate
001c7152
jagan-jaya jagan-jaya dismissed their stale review via 001c7152 93 days ago
jagan-jaya Revert "feat(subscription): add endpoint to get subscription estimate"
d5b20ec2
jagan-jaya feat(subscription): refactor create and confirm subscription
aedc2504
hyperswitch-bot[bot] chore: run formatter
77b8c9c2
jarnura
jarnura requested changes on 2025-10-01
jagan-jaya feat(subscription): refactor subscription handlers
2452f2f1
jagan-jaya Merge branch 'subscription-payments' of https://github.com/juspay/hyp…
a917795c
jagan-jaya Merge branch 'main' of https://github.com/juspay/hyperswitch into sub…
722df272
hyperswitch-bot[bot] chore: run formatter
0f39f30b
jarnura
jarnura approved these changes on 2025-10-01
Gnanasundari24 Gnanasundari24 enabled auto-merge 92 days ago
Sarthak1799
Sarthak1799 approved these changes on 2025-10-01
Gnanasundari24 Gnanasundari24 merged df663129 into main 92 days ago
Gnanasundari24 Gnanasundari24 deleted the subscription-payments branch 92 days ago

Login to write a write a comment.

Login via GitHub

Assignees
Labels
Milestone